How a Candlestick is Constructed

Three parts define the shape. The nozzle at the top holds the candle and usually has a drip tray underneath. The shaft connects it to the foot, which supports and weights the whole.

In this model, the distribution is classic: the nozzle and foot bear the ornament, while the shaft largely remains smooth. This has both an aesthetic and a practical reason. Aesthetically, the calm shaft guides the eye upwards to the flame; practically, a candlestick is held by the shaft, and a smooth surface feels better in the hand than a sharply chased relief.

The ornaments are hand-chased — driven into the silver with punches, stroke by stroke. On the foot, where the surface is largest, is the densest pattern; it rests on four small curled scroll feet that lift it off the table.

Why Silver and Candlight Belong Together

Among all utility metals, silver has the highest reflectivity for visible light — over 95 percent. Before electrification, this was not a luxury, but a function: a silver candlestick reflected the light of a single candle back into the room, making the evening brighter.

This effect has remained. The polished zones of this candlestick reflect the flame as a calm surface, while the chased ones break it into many small reflections. Anyone who lights both candles of a pair will see the difference more clearly than in daylight.

Single or as a Pair

Candlesticks traditionally function in pairs: to the left and right of a floral arrangement, at the ends of a table, flanking on a sideboard. Symmetry is half the effect.

Individually, it works where it doesn't need to be answered — on a side table, in a niche, next to a picture. At approx. 39.5 cm, it is tall enough to rise above a set table without obstructing the view of the person opposite: the light comes from above, the face remains clear.

Care

Wash by hand with warm water, mild dish soap, and a soft cloth, then dry thoroughly. No dishwasher. Wax residues are best removed by briefly chilling the candlestick — then the wax can be lifted off without scratching. Never use a knife: silver is softer than steel. Tarnishing is a normal reaction with sulfur from the air and is reversible with a silver polishing cloth; the darker depth in the chased depressions can remain. Frequently Asked Questions

Which candles fit?

Classic stick candles with a 22 mm diameter, the standard commercial size. For slightly undersized candles, a drop of wax in the nozzle helps.

Does the candlestick get hot?

Silver conducts heat well, the nozzle will become noticeably warm. The shaft remains lukewarm. Allow to cool briefly before touching.
